The ingredients needed to cook No Bake Energy Bites with Dates and Nuts:
- Prepare 10 of Dates.
- Provide 1/2 cup of Almonds.
- You need 1/2 cup of Walnuts.
- Get 1/2 cup of Cashewnuts.
- You need 2 tbsp of Flax Seeds (Ground).
- Take 1 tbsp of Maple Syrup/Honey.
- Provide 1 tsp of Pumpkin Seeds.
- You need 1 tsp of Watermelon Seeds.
- Provide 1 tsp of Black Sesame Seeds.
- Provide 1 tsp of White Sesame Seeds.
- Get 1 tbsp of Ghee.
Steps to make No Bake Energy Bites with Dates and Nuts:
- Put the dates in a food processor and pulse it. Keep aside..
- Put almonds and walnuts in a food processor and pulse it until roughly chopped. Keep aside..
- Crush the cashewnuts, but not fully. Add it to the almonds and walnuts..
- Grind the flax seeds and keep aside. Lightly grind the pumpkin and watermelon seeds..
- In a mixing bowl, add the dates, all the nuts, all the seeds, the ground flaxseed powder, maple syrup/honey and ghee. Mix it well until the mixture come together..
- Spoon the mixture (1 tbsp size) and roll it into small balls. Refrigerate it..
- No bake energy bites are ready to be consumed..
